site stats

Ebpf intc

WebDec 2, 2024 · Introducing the BlackBerry eBPF Reverse Engineering Tool. First up, the processor module is installed by placing it in IDA 's “procs” folder, while the scripts can reside anywhere. The “annotate_ebpf_helpers.py” script requires no dependencies, but the “annotate_relocations.py” script requires both that you have the pyelftools ... WebNov 26, 2024 · Steps explained: Import the BPF python lib. Specify which device you want your eBPF code to get attached to. Create the BPF …

eBPF - Introduction, Tutorials & Community Resources

WebeBPF technology appears to be gaining traction among technologists in many areas, and in particular for in security and observability. The community site at ebpf.io is a good next step in your exploration. There … WebJun 7, 2024 · eBPF derives increased security by limiting what resources programs can access. However, by limiting what parts of the OS a program can access, functionality is also potentially limited. When eBPF typically works well. eBPF is rapidly gaining traction in cloud native applications. As a result, eBPF is used most commonly in two situations: pioneer woman sweet romance 30 piece set https://mommykazam.com

An eBPF tutorial to try out the bpftrace framework TechTarget

WebNov 26, 2024 · Steps explained: Import the BPF python lib. Specify which device you want your eBPF code to get attached to. Create the BPF object and load the file. Load the function. Attach the function to the xdp hook … WebeBPF is a revolutionary technology that can run sandboxed programs in the Linux kernel without changing kernel source code or loading a kernel module. eBPF - Introduction, … eBPF is an incredibly powerful technology and now runs at the heart of many … bpftrace High-level tracing language for Linux eBPF. bpftrace is a high-level … A directory of eBPF-based core infrastructure. libbpf is a C/C++ based … eBPF consists of many communities including the eBPF runtime in the Linux … How eBPF unlocks cloud native innovation. By allowing Linux kernel capabilities to … WebJan 6, 2024 · Tracee, by Aqua Security, is an open source, lightweight, and easy to use container and system tracing utility. Tracee allows you to trace events that were generated within containers only, without needing to filter out other system processes. Tracee is powered by eBPF technology. eBPF enables users to run programs that help with the ... pioneer woman sweet and savory bacon crackers

Secure deployment and debuggability with eBPF for …

Category:The Ultimate Guide to eBPF Observability Middleware

Tags:Ebpf intc

Ebpf intc

A thorough introduction to eBPF [LWN.net]

WebeBPF drastically improves processing by being JIT compiled and running directly in the kernel. Security. eBPF programs are verified to not crash the kernel and can only be modified by privileged users. Flexibility. Modify or … WebApr 12, 2024 · Tomorrow, Yoann Ghigoff et al. will present their paper BMC: Accelerating Memcached using Safe In-kernel Caching and Pre-stack Processing at NSDI 2024. In this paper, the authors propose to speed up Memcached using eBPF by implementing a transparent, first-level cache at the XDP hook. It’s not everyday we see BPF being used …

Ebpf intc

Did you know?

WebAug 2, 2024 · eBPF allows you to execute a program (BPF bytecode) directly inside the kernel through an in-kernel VM. Since the code comes from the user space, and as users we do a lot of mistakes (believe me), … WebNov 9, 2024 · A a eBPF hash map which allows for struct as a key gave me the flexibility to customize the lookup and add or delete criteria as use cases evolve. Using pinned maps allows multiple copies of the ebpf program to run (One on each inbound interface) and share the map updated by the mapping tool/Ziti.

WebApr 5, 2024 · To enable accelerated DDoS mitigation, follow these steps: Install the eBPF‑enabled NGINX App Protect DoS package and perform any additional tasks. (See the installation documentation for details, as post‑installation tasks vary by distribution.) Configure NGINX App Protect DoS as usual. Add the following directive in the http {} … WebApr 15, 2024 · The eBPF program type supplied at load-time determines exactly what subset of kernel functions are available for calling, as well as what "context" argument gets supplied via r1 at program startup. The meaning of the program exit value stored in r0 is also determined by the program type. Each function call can have at most 5 arguments in …

WebJul 20, 2024 · The bytecode of the ebpf program will be embedded in these two go source files as binary data. Taking bpf_bpfel.go as an example, we can find the following in its code (using the go:embed feature). 1 2. //go:embed bpf_bpfel.o var _BpfBytes []byte. main.go is the main program for the user state part of the ebpf program. WebJan 6, 2024 · eBPF stands for Extended Berkeley Packet Filter. The full version of the acronym doesn’t do much justice to the actual abilities of the technology. In Brendan Gregg’s own words: “eBPF does to Linux what …

WebDec 6, 2024 · With eBPF, you can insert packet processing programs that execute in the kernel, giving you the flexibility of familiar programming paradigms with the speed of in-kernel execution. Cloudflare loves eBPF and this technology has been transformative in enabling many of our products. Naturally, we wanted to find a way to use eBPF to extend …

WebeBPF (often aliased BPF) [2] [5] is a technology that can run sandboxed programs in a privileged context such as the operating system kernel. [6] It is used to safely and … pioneer woman sweet potato casserole recipeWebJun 23, 2024 · eBPF Based Projects. Now that you have understood the superpowers of eBPF, it's time to understand the use cases where this can be useful. The previous section describes the tracing capabilities of the eBPF tools but there is more to it. Quite a few projects are taking this capability to the next level. Let’s try to understand these projects ... pioneer woman sweet romance cutlery setWebAug 12, 2024 · Industry leaders come together to drive the growth of eBPF as a transformational technology to redefine networking, security, tracing and observability SAN FRANCISCO, August 12, 2024 – The Linux Foundation, the nonprofit organization enabling mass innovation through open source, today announced that it is hosting the … pioneer woman sweet rose fabricWebMay 3, 2024 · eBPF is a mechanism for Linux applications to execute code in Linux kernel space. eBPF has already been used to create programs for networking, debugging, … stephen nicholas mdWebOct 25, 2024 · The introduction of support for a native image generation enhances eBPF For Windows in three areas: A new mode of execution permits eBPF programs to be deployed on previously unsupported systems. A mechanism for offline verification and signing of eBPF programs. The ability for developers to perform source-level debugging … pioneer woman sweet and sour meatballs recipeWebMay 10, 2024 · eBPF is a well-known but revolutionary technology—providing programmability, extensibility, and agility. eBPF has been applied to use cases such as … stephen ng in chino hillsWebDec 3, 2024 · While eBPF is not a silver bullet and should not be abused, I think it is a very powerful tool for network debugging and it deserves attention. I am sure it will play a really important role in the future of … stephen newstead